Understanding the ÖSD B2 Exam Structure
Before diving into online practice, it is necessary to understand what the exam entails. The ÖSD B2 is a communicative-oriented exam that evaluates the ability to handle everyday and expert situations. It is divided into 2 main components: the Written Exam (consisting of Reading, Listening, and Writing) and the Oral Exam (Speaking).

The following table provides a detailed breakdown of the exam modules, their duration, and their main objectives.

Is the ÖSD B2 harder than the Goethe B2 exam?
The trouble level is usually considered equivalent, as both align with the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R). Nevertheless, the ÖSD positions a heavier focus on pluricentricity (the Austrian and Swiss ranges of German), whereas Goethe leans more toward standard German as spoken in Germany.
2. Can I take the ÖSD B2 exam online?
The exam itself should be taken at a licensed assessment center under guidance. Nevertheless, many centers now offer "Computer-Based" variations of the exam where you utilize a keyboard and earphones on-site.
3. How long is the ÖSD B2 certificate legitimate?
Unlike some English certifications, the ÖSD certificate is legitimate forever. Nevertheless, some employers or universities might need a certificate that is no older than 2 years to ensure your abilities are still present.
4. What happens if I stop working only one module?
The ÖSD B2 is modular. This means if a candidate passes the Written Exam however fails the Speaking Exam (or vice-versa), they just need to retake the specific part they failed within a particular timeframe (generally one year).
5. How lots of points are required to pass?
Normally, a candidate requires to achieve a minimum of 60% of the overall points in each module to pass.
